- When a client called in for status information on his/her case, too often the client had to be called back.
- When another party involved in a case called about resolving the matter without litigation, pertinent information could not be located.
- Requests for fax copies of documents relating to a case consumed large amounts of time locating the file, faxing the requested document(s) and returning the document(s) to the file.
- Calculations for disbursement of moneys recovered were done manually consuming too much time and allowing mathematical errors to be made.
- Most client inquiries are now dealt without callbacks.
- Documents in the file can be faxed or emailed while still on the phone with the person who wants copies of the documents.
- Escrow account disbursements are calculated and checks are printed without any manual calculations.
- InstantFile -- an image enabled database application tracks all information and documents on every case. Attorneys have 20" monitors at their desks that can display documents life size on the screen.
- Documents created by the firm are captured as they are created. Documents created outside the firm are scanned and stored as they are received.
- Color photos relating to the case are stored and can be viewed from the desktop.
- Everything in the file -- documents, notes, comments, photos and follow up reminders -- is available regardless of where the physical file is.
- Any document can be faxed or emailed from the desktop without relying on the paper copy of the document being located and handled.
- Escrow account calculations are performed automatically. Disbursements are in balance.
